What Does IB Chemistry HL Actually Cover?
IB Chemistry HL covers all Standard Level content plus four additional HL-only topics that significantly increase the depth and complexity of the course. According to experienced IB Chemistry educators, the HL extension topics are where most students lose marks if they have not planned for the added volume.
The core units include:
- Stoichiometry and atomic structure
- Periodicity and chemical bonding
- Energetics and thermodynamics
- Chemical kinetics
- Equilibrium
- Acids and bases
- Redox processes and electrochemistry
- Organic chemistry (significantly extended at HL)
- Measurement, data processing, and spectroscopy
The HL-specific additions include more advanced organic reaction mechanisms, formal treatment of entropy and Gibbs free energy, harder equilibrium calculations, and a deeper treatment of spectroscopic data analysis. Students who do not allocate extra time for these sections consistently underperform on Paper 2 and Paper 3.
How Is IB Chemistry HL Assessed?
IB Chemistry HL is assessed through three papers and an Internal Assessment. Understanding the weight of each component is essential for allocating your study time effectively.
| Component | Weight | What It Tests |
|---|---|---|
| Paper 1 (Multiple Choice) | 20% | 40 HL questions across all topics, no calculator |
| Paper 2 (Short and Extended Response) | 36% | Structured and extended response questions, calculator allowed |
| Paper 3 (Data Analysis and Options) | 24% | Experimental data questions plus an optional topic |
| Internal Assessment (IA) | 20% | Individual investigation designed, conducted, and written by the student |
Based on our work with students at top private schools, Paper 2 is where the most ground is won or lost. Extended response questions demand both precise content knowledge and strong scientific communication, skills that take months to develop.
How Should You Structure Your IB Chemistry HL Study Schedule?
The most effective IB Chemistry HL students dedicate 5 to 7 hours per week to chemistry throughout both years of the diploma, not just in the final months. Here is a year-by-year breakdown of how to approach your study schedule:
Year 1 (Grade 11): Focus on keeping up with content as it is taught. Chemistry HL builds heavily on prior learning, so gaps in Year 1 material become compounding problems in Year 2. After each unit, complete 1 to 2 sets of past Paper 1 questions on that topic before moving on. Start your Internal Assessment research question early, ideally before the end of Grade 11.
Year 2 (Grade 12, September to March): Begin structured review of all Year 1 topics by December. Use the IB Chemistry HL question bank to practice Paper 2 extended response questions. Work through the HL extension material unit by unit, not as a block at the end. Your IA should be substantially complete by February.
Year 2 (April and May, final exam season): Shift to full past paper practice under timed conditions. Aim to complete at least 5 full past exams before your first paper. Review mark schemes critically, not just to confirm correct answers, but to understand exactly what language and structure earns full marks.
What Are the Biggest Mistakes IB Chemistry HL Students Make?
After working with hundreds of IB Chemistry HL students across Canada and internationally, experienced IB tutors consistently identify three critical mistakes:
- Treating chemistry as memorization rather than understanding. Paper 2 and Paper 3 demand that students apply knowledge to novel situations. Students who have memorized facts without understanding mechanisms consistently struggle with unfamiliar problem types.
- Leaving the Internal Assessment too late. The IA is worth 20% and requires genuine experimental design, data collection, and analysis. Students who rush it in Grade 12 typically produce IAs that score in the 12 to 16 range rather than 20 to 24. Starting early and revising carefully makes a measurable difference.
- Neglecting Paper 3 data analysis skills. The data-based questions on Paper 3 are technique-dependent. Students who have not practiced graphing, error analysis, and working with units under timed conditions lose easy marks here.
How Do You Score a 7 in IB Chemistry HL?
Earning a 7 in IB Chemistry HL typically requires a combined mark in the range of 80% or above, though grade boundaries shift slightly each year. According to experienced IB Chemistry educators, students who consistently earn 7s share three habits: they practice full past papers regularly, they study mark schemes analytically rather than just reviewing them after tests, and they seek targeted help on weak topics well before exam season.

For Paper 1, the goal is 85% or above. For Paper 2, focus on command terms: “explain,” “deduce,” “evaluate,” and “suggest” each require a different type of response. Practicing responses to all four command term types is one of the highest-leverage activities you can do in the final month.

How hard is IB Chemistry HL compared to Standard Level?
IB Chemistry HL is substantially harder than SL. It includes four additional extension topics, a more complex Paper 1 with 40 questions (versus 30 at SL), and a deeper Paper 2 that demands extended written responses. Students moving from an enriched middle school science program typically adjust well, but the workload is significant regardless of prior background.
How many hours per week should I study for IB Chemistry HL?
Most students who earn 6s and 7s spend 5 to 7 hours per week on IB Chemistry HL throughout the diploma, including class time. In the final 6 weeks before exams, that typically increases to 8 to 10 hours per week to allow for full past paper practice.
What resources are best for IB Chemistry HL?
The most effective resources are official IB past papers and mark schemes, which train you to match the exact language and structure the IB rewards. Supplementary resources include the Oxford IB Chemistry HL textbook, Chemrevise.org for topic notes, and Richard Thornley’s YouTube channel for clear HL concept explanations. Practice with the Data Booklet from day one, as you will use it in all three exams.
When should I start reviewing for IB Chemistry HL exams?
Begin structured review of Year 1 content no later than January of your final year. Students who wait until March have too little time to practice full past papers under timed conditions, which is the single most effective exam preparation activity.
